Description
6 pieces of 19th c. and vintage pottery: Crimean period French-English friendship cup in strawberry lustre, a late 19th c. Commodore Bainbridge commemorative lustre pitcher, a small Egyptian Nile and Beehive transferware decorated ironstone child's cup and saucer, attributed to William Adams c. 1820; a copper and blue banded lustre pitcher; an Old Castle Commodore Bainbridge lustre pitcher 20th c., and a hand-painted French child's bowl in grisaille, c. 1820 Dimensions: the Egyptian child's cup and saucer 2.5" diameter and 4.25" diameter; the Crimean cup 4.5" diameter, 4" H

Condition
all in good antique condition, losses to gilt, no repairs; the Egyptian cup and saucer both have a single small hairline
